The standard cabin on the Victoria (we were on V2) is livable. It is larger than some of the 'standard' cabins on other Yangtze ships.

However, some suites were available on our ship and were selling at half price. Some people knew that this was a possibility, and rushed on first to get them. So if that interests you, try to get on ahead of others and see if they are available.

We would have taken it, but by the time we realized what was happening, they were sold.
